Nesting Heron Dream Meaning
The nesting heron symbolizes patience, home, and the nurturing aspects of life, often reflecting deeper emotional concerns surrounding stability and continuity.

Interpretive Themes
Patience
high ConfidenceAssociated with the heron's behavior of waiting serenely for the right moment to fish.
Nurturing
high ConfidenceThe nesting aspect signifies the maternal instinct and the importance of family.
Home and Stability
high ConfidenceHerons often build nests in secure places which symbolize the need for a safe haven.
Adaptation to Environment
medium ConfidenceHerons are versatile and adjust their hunting techniques based on the water body.
Wisdom
medium ConfidenceHerons are often associated with wisdom in various cultures due to their stature and demeanor.
